I am thinking about making a coffee table and I had a cool idea that would make it really unique. I would just like some of your opinions on the idea and if you think it should be pursued.
This image is a rough draft of the basic table. The large rectangle cutout in the center will be for an old car dash that i picked up. It will be embedded into the table and will sit almost flush with the rest of the table. For the two holes on the side, I want to get some large pistons and put those in there. But the thing that would make it unique is that the pistons will move. I want to put them on a crank that can be manually turned by a handle on the side of the table. They will move alternately like a real engine and will sit underneath a plate of glass in the table so they are not effecting anything on the table when they are moved. the circular cutouts on the front of the table will have headlights from an old car that i hope to hook up to a battery and be able to turn on and off with a switch underneath the table. I know the picture is not very detailed but if you use your imagination I hope you can see what I am trying to do. Thanks for your opinions and any advice you have for me.
